Forever Strong (2008)
Director: Ryan Little
Movie review
From Time Out New York
American rugby is the setting for this earnest sausage party of macho posturing, bro-dacious life lessons and value-focused sportsmanship that give wayward teens the strength to rise above sinful temptations. Real-life coach Larry Gelwix (Cole) has made Salt Lake City’s Highland High School renowned for its unbeatable (and Maori-chanting) athletes, and his jock philosophy of turning young men into champions on and off the field is the inspirational engine driving an otherwise tired playbook of narrative hokum.Author: Stephen Garrett
